Why Innovation Requires Occasional, Visible Failure
Even so, not all failures are equal. Kawasaki’s quote points toward “productive” failure—mistakes that occur while exploring the unknown—not preventable errors caused by ignoring known best practices. Amy Edmondson later distinguishes “intelligent failures” in new territory from failures of execution in familiar territory (see her work summarized in Harvard Business Review, 2011). Therefore, the goal isn’t to celebrate failure indiscriminately, but to design experiments where the downside is limited, the assumptions are explicit, and the learning is captured. This keeps risk-taking responsible rather than reckless. [...]

Learning Through Mess, Failure, and Self-Reckoning
Moving from the general to the everyday, “mess” and “failure” are the training ground where ideals meet reality. They expose what we actually value versus what we claim to value, and they show the difference between image-management and competence. A failed relationship, a botched project, or a public embarrassment often teaches faster than success because it provides immediate feedback: something didn’t work, and now adaptation is required. Moreover, failure tends to teach in layers. First comes the technical lesson—what to fix—then the deeper one about pride, control, and the limits of planning. Over time, the person who can stay present to failure often gains humility and resilience that success rarely demands. [...]

Letting Failure Teach Without Defining You
To follow Baldwin’s counsel, you must separate what you did from who you are. A failed exam, business, or relationship is a discrete outcome, yet many people internalize it as “I am a failure.” This subtle shift in language can trap you in a fixed identity. By contrast, saying “I failed at this attempt” leaves room for revision and improvement. Thus, Baldwin’s insight emphasizes that your core identity should remain resilient, even while your strategies and choices are open to critique. [...]
